Overview: The SteerMaster Control System by Sperry Marine is a pioneering network-based steering solution combining manual and adaptive heading control systems. It is designed for flexibility, allowing for individual or combined use of its components to meet diverse customer needs economically.
Main Components:
  • NAVIGUIDE 4000 Manual Steering System: Provides components for follow-up (FU) and non-follow-up (NFU) manual steering for single and dual rudder systems.
  • NAVIPILOT 4000 Self-Tuning Adaptive Heading Control System: Offers real-time adjustments for load dynamics and weather conditions, reducing fuel consumption and wear on steering gear.
  • NAVINET 4000 Steering Control Network: Serves as the system's backbone, implementing the NMEA 2000 Data Communications Standard for efficient intercommunication and control unit switchover.
Installation and Expansion: The system is simple to install on various vessel types and supports future expansion. Its network architecture can reduce installation and cabling costs by up to 25%.
Technical Features:
  • Type approved by Germanischer Lloyd.
  • Includes Sperry Marine SyncroHelm technology for automatic synchronization of FU wheels across the main bridge and wings.
  • Manual selection of steering strategies to adapt to environmental conditions.
System Configuration: The system can be configured with single FU and double NFU for a single rudder, including components like FU hand wheel, NFU tiller, rudder angle feedback unit, steering mode selector, steering alarm module, and steering control unit.
Power and Control: The system supports various power supply options (115/230/400/460/690 VAC) and includes backup power connections, solenoid valves, and starter boxes for pumps.
